| 1.8 gr. leg of lamb 2 garlic cloves 8 tbsp olive oil 2 tbsp rosemary 900 gr. potatoes (roasting size) 6-8 sage leaves 150 ml. port salt pepper 1 onion pierce the lamb's skin to create small pockets,insert the rosemary and some garlic in each pocket.place the lamb in a roasting tin on pour half of the olive oil. in a preheated oven roast for 15 minutes at 220 -240 mark 7. lower the temp.to 180 mark 4. remove the lamb from the oven and season to taste with salt & pepper.turn the lamb over and place it back in the oven for 40 minutes in a second roasting tin spread out the cleaned and chopped potatoes pour the remaining olive oil over then toss to coat sprinkle the remaining rosemary and the sage place the potatoes in the oven for about 40 minutes. remove the lamb from the oven turn it and pour the port over. return the lamb in the oven and roast for another 15 minutes. transfer the lamb to a carving board and cover with foil place the tin over a high heat and bring the juice |
